Action item from the Gristmill incident: user-supplied formulas must run inside the evaluator sandbox, no exceptions. The outage happened because a formula recursed past the interpreter's stack and took the worker down. Sandbox limits are now enforced at parse time and again at execution. New folks: never raise these without sign-off from the safety review rotation, and never disable the sandbox in staging to "debug faster." That's how this started. The enforced limits are as follows.

constants for yaduf-fahag:
BUDGETS = {
    "kelix": 528,
    "briwyn": 734,
}

## Env Vars — Garage Feed

Quick notes for the sync: the Stallwick occupancy feed now pushes counts from all four downtown decks every 30 seconds. `GF_POLL_MS` and `GF_DECK_FILTER` behave as before, no drama there. The only gotcha is the upstream sensor gateway now requires an auth credential instead of IP allowlisting, so that has to live in the env file. Put the credential line right below this paragraph.

secret setting of fajof-tagep: VAULT_KEY13=796f7aba7157f

Profile data in Lattico shards by a stable hash of the account handle across 64 partitions. Plugin authors must never assume co-location of related profiles. All shard lookups go through the routing service, which requires authenticated access. Before testing locally, add the following line to your env file:

secret setting of tajof-bahif: COURIER_KEY3=65d

Ticket PRC-588 — Fareline pricing experiment skews weekend tiers. The Driftgate experiment applies the off-peak multiplier twice when a booking crosses midnight on Saturdays, so some tickets price below the floor. Reviewer: please check the tier-resolution branch in PriceEngine, specifically where the window boundary is evaluated; I believe the fix is a single exclusive bound. Repro steps attached to the linked test case. The trace token from the affected session is below.

pipeline stamp: htk4_66df

Runbook: Streamyard-free websocket layer, compression tradeoffs. Wireline enables permessage-deflate only for payloads over 1 KB; smaller frames cost more CPU than they save in bandwidth. If p99 latency climbs during chat bursts, disable compression on the hot shard first and watch memory, since context takeover holds per-connection buffers. Re-enable gradually, one shard at a time. Record each toggle against the build token below.

build token for fawef-tawip: htk14_e61e571215dd6c